When he found out they were sleeping together (again), he felt his heart crack along the fault line that had formed because of her.

Of course, pages one through 83 of his List would argue that Barney Stinson didn't have a heart, that that crack must have just been his ego bursting because she had chosen Ted as a fuck buddy and not him. No, no way, Barney Stinson would never let himself like- much less love- anyone ever, at all.

Pages one through 83 (and a small part of him hoped there would never be a page 84), would be completely and utterly wrong.

That said, however, he wished he didn't love her. He wished he didn't find himself constantly watching her across the table, memorizing every facet, every freckle, and every expression. He wished he didn't love everything about her, from her chestnut hair to her diamond smile, and even the poorly concealed "Eh" at the end of each of her sentences.

He wished he didn't have to know that his best friend got to touch her, feel her, and hold her in his arms. He wished he didn't have to know that Ted once had her all to himself, and continues to have her all to himself, and probably will have her all to himself forever.

So he orders another scotch (though even now his vision is blurring a little), and he makes his way over to the bleached blonde who's been eyeing him all night. She doesn't look a thing like her, but even as he feels and sees and hears the blonde beneath him later that night, he can't help but think of Ted and Robin, and of all the things he'll never have.
